Transaction d142fc311816077e697b459b18a7c604fd724fc36e7f99fbbdfed118d09fd1ba

1 Input
2 Outputs
  • d142fc311816077e697b459b18a7c604fd724fc36e7f99fbbdfed118d09fd1ba:0
  • value  525733
    address  1Kt8adMN7AUuy4yYYqUZs3GVfJ1PtAnUhL
  • d142fc311816077e697b459b18a7c604fd724fc36e7f99fbbdfed118d09fd1ba:1
  • value  499453939
    address  3M92sq9ssFaNbEwF47uteVKJsbw125juS7